As always, had a beautiful room and a wonderful stay. Breakfast was lovely and definitely worth the price. Everytime i come to Frankfurt I book my stay here.
Our room, the Jungle Room, was delightful and comfy. The breakfast was amazing and such a great value. The stairway is beautifully polished and well decorated but steep so watch your step!
We quite enjoyed our stay at hotel am berg. If you don't mind a trek uphill at the end of your day, it's a wonderful place to stay. Comfy beds, great water pressure, and a tasty & large breakfast (optional, €15 each). The folks working there did speak English which made things a bit easier. They were very accommodating, even letting us borrow silverware when we brought food back to the room. There's plenty of food options in the surrounding area, including a small market. Very clean, the room was serviced daily, too.
The location is amazing. Close to the train station and in the heart of sachsenhausen walking distance from a lot of great restaurants and bars. I loved the old house charm and decor with really quaint wall papers. The only issue is there is no elevator. So not great for older people, people with disabilities or if you have lots of luggage unless you can get a room on the ground floor. Even the entrance is not wheel chair accessible as there are a set of steps to get in.
We arrived in the afternoon and left early the next day. The Hotel is located within walking distance of Sudbahnhoff and once there its a short hop to the City Center. Or you can take a 15-20 minute walk to the entertainment district of Sachsenhausen. The Hotel itself looks worn and old when you enter. The carpet on the stairs has definitely seen better days. My wife thought they are in the process of renovating. However, I won't ding them because the room itself was modern and spotless. The power window rolladen were a very nice touch. The bed was comfortable. Staff were friendly and a very affordable price too. Finally parking was easy and free. This is a big deal when you go to Frankfurt. So I don't want to be negative because overall a very enjoyable stay.
What an absolutely gorgeous hotel. Post war, but with old world charm. Huge ceilings, floor to ceiling windows and a balcony. Our room was giant. Beds were comfortable. The breakfast is an extra fee but worth it. Delicious and plentiful with lots of healthy options as well as the usual meats and cheeses. It’s a half hour walk from old town so if that’s your jam, you never have to take public transit.
